Hi. I am not an expert on these but I believe this is a Francotyp type of meter that was introduced in 1924. I am not sure how long this metered impression was used but I think it was well into the 1930s. Your cover has wide spacing between the dater hub and the 'value' portion. Some of these are known to be much closer together.
The airmail 'etiquette' is common and seen on many covers. I have seen the red sticker before but I am not sure how or why it was used for.
